Here are the seasonal Starbucks drinks you should think twice about this fall.
Pumpkin Spice Latte (Grande) –
Calories: 380
Fat: 14 grams
Saturated Fat: 8 grams
Sugar: 50 grams
Cinnamon Dolce Latte (Grande) –
Calories: 330
Fat: 13 grams
Saturated Fat: 8 grams
Sugar: 40 grams
Salted Caramel Mocha (Grande) –
Calories: 460
Fat: 16 grams
Saturated Fat: 10 grams
Sugar: 58 grams
Caramel Apple Spice (Grande) –
Calories: 360
Fat: 8 grams
Saturated Fat: 4.5 grams
Sugar: 68 grams
Peppermint Hot Chocolate (Grande) –
Calories: 470
Fat: 16 grams
Saturated Fat: 10 grams
Sugar: 61 grams
**If you’re still looking to get your fall flavored fix at Starbucks sans all the calories, fat, and sugar, try these drinks instead!**
Soy Chai Tea Latte (180 calories)
Nonfat Caffe Mocha (170 calories)
Nonfat Caramel Macchiato (140 calories)
Caffe Misto (100 calories)
